How to Apply

Start your search 3-6 months in advance. Prepare a Chinese and English resume. Network through university career centers.

Visa Requirements

Internship visas (X2 or S2) are required for stays over 30 days. Your host company should provide invitation letters.

Top Cities for Internships

Beijing, Shanghai, Shenzhen, and Guangzhou offer the most opportunities for foreign interns.

Compensation

Most internships are unpaid but may include stipends for housing and meals. Some tech companies offer competitive pay.

Cultural Tips

Learn basic Mandarin, understand workplace hierarchy, and be prepared for different work culture.
